Market Snapshot:

Graphene ceramic sprays represent a revolutionary advancement in protective coatings, combining graphene’s exceptional conductivity and strength with ceramic’s durability. These hybrid formulations offer unprecedented performance in UV resistance, thermal management, and hydrophobic properties, making them particularly valuable in harsh operating environments. As industries prioritize longevity and maintenance cost reduction, these coatings are transitioning from premium options to mainstream solutions.

Global Graphene Ceramic Spray Market demonstrates robust expansion, valued at USD 89 million in 2024. Industry analysis projects a CAGR of 9.5%, with market size anticipated to reach USD 168 million by 2032. This growth trajectory stems from widespread adoption across automotive, aerospace, and industrial sectors, where advanced surface protection solutions are becoming indispensable.

Area-Wise Assessment

North America commands the largest market share, benefiting from strong automotive aftermarket demand and significant R&D investments in nanomaterials. The region’s stringent environmental regulations have accelerated adoption of VOC-compliant graphene ceramic formulations. The U.S. remains the key revenue generator, with major detailing chains integrating these sprays into their service offerings.

Asia-Pacific emerges as the fastest-growing region, projected to capture over 40% market share by 2030. China’s automotive production boom and Japan’s advanced electronics sector drive substantial demand. While price sensitivity persists in developing Asian markets, rising disposable incomes are gradually overcoming this barrier. Southeast Asia shows particular promise for industrial marine applications.

Europe maintains technological leadership through strict REACH compliance requirements and sustainability initiatives. Germany’s automotive OEMs and the UK’s thriving DIY car care market contribute significantly to regional growth. Eastern Europe is evolving into a production hub, leveraging lower manufacturing costs to supply Western markets.

Key Market Drivers and Opportunities

The automotive sector accounts for nearly 60% of total demand, with premium vehicle owners adopting ceramic sprays as standard protective solutions. Recent formulations demonstrate 3-5x longer lifespan than traditional waxes, while maintaining 9H hardness ratings. Premium brands like Gtechniq’s Crystal Serum Ultra have set new industry benchmarks, lasting up to 5 years with proper maintenance.

Industrial applications present substantial growth potential, particularly in aerospace and energy infrastructure. Graphene ceramic coatings extend equipment lifespan by 30-50% in corrosive environments, proving invaluable for offshore platforms and wind turbines. The semiconductor industry increasingly adopts these solutions for ESD protection without compromising thermal conductivity.

Sustainable product development opens new market segments, with water-based formulations and biodegradable graphene variants gaining traction. Architectural applications in green building projects show particular promise, as LEED-certified constructions specify these coatings for exterior protection. Consumer preference for eco-friendly options continues rising, with 62% willing to pay premium prices for environmentally conscious solutions.

Challenges & Restraints

High product costs remain the primary adoption barrier, with premium sprays priced 5-8x higher than conventional alternatives. The specialized application process requiring professional installation adds to the total cost of ownership. In emerging markets, lower disposable incomes limit penetration, with ceramic coatings representing under 15% of total car care product sales.

Supply chain vulnerabilities persist, particularly for graphene precursors which experience 22-28% quarterly price volatility. The 2022 semiconductor shortage demonstrated how material bottlenecks can disrupt production schedules across connected industries. Quality control in bulk graphene production remains an ongoing challenge for manufacturers.

Regulatory hurdles continue impacting formulation development, with VOC limits below 100g/L forcing product reformulations. Novel graphene variants often face extended approval processes due to emerging material classifications, delaying time-to-market for innovative solutions.

Q1: What is graphene ceramic spray?

A1: It is a protective coating made with graphene and ceramic particles, offering superior durability, heat resistance, and hydrophobic properties for automotive, electronics, and industrial applications.

Q2: What is driving the growth of graphene ceramic spray market?

A2: Rising demand for advanced protective coatings, increasing use in automotive paint protection, and nanotechnology advancements are key growth drivers.

Q3: Which industries are the major users of graphene ceramic spray?

A3: Automotive, aerospace, marine, electronics, and construction industries are the primary adopters.

Q4: What are the key benefits of graphene ceramic spray?

A4: Long-lasting shine, scratch resistance, UV protection, corrosion resistance, and easy maintenance.
